f_gets

The f_gets reads a string from the file.

TCHAR* f_gets (
  TCHAR* buff, /* [OUT] Read buffer */
  int len,     /* [IN] Size of the read buffer */
  FIL* fp      /* [IN] File object */
);

Parameters

buff
Pointer to read buffer to store the read string.
len
Size of the read buffer in unit of item.
fp
Pointer to the open file object structure.

Return Values

When the function succeeded, buff will be returuned.

Description

The read operation continues until a '\n' is stored, reached end of the file or the buffer is filled with len - 1 characters. The read string is terminated with a '\0'. When no character to read or any error occured during read operation, it returns a null pointer. The status of EOF and error can be examined with f_eof and f_error function.

When FatFs is configured to Unicode API (FF_LFN_UNICODE >= 1), data types on the srting fuctions, f_putc, f_puts, f_printf and f_gets, is also switched to Unicode. The character encoding on the file to be read via this function is assumed as FF_STRF_ENCODE. If the character encoding differs between file data and API, it is converted in this function. Input characters with wrong encoding for output will be lost.

QuickInfo

This is a wrapper function of f_read function. Available when FF_USE_STRFUNC >= 1. When it is set to 2, '\r's contained in the read data are stripped off.
